Record-breaking crowds at Le Mans
The French Grand Prix at Le Mans has become a beacon of excitement in the world of motorsport, consistently drawing record-breaking crowds. In 2023, the event set an all-time attendance record, only to surpass it again in the following year. This surge in popularity highlights the growing enthusiasm for MotoGP, making it a must-attend event for fans around the globe.

The legacy of motorsport in France
Carmelo Ezpeleta, CEO of Dorna Sports, emphasizes the rich legacy of motorsport in France. He proudly states that the French Grand Prix has not only contributed to this legacy but has also attracted a new wave of fans to the sport. With the event confirmed on the calendar until 2031, the excitement is palpable. Ezpeleta’s vision for MotoGP continues to evolve, showcasing the sport’s growth and the diverse audience it attracts.
Looking ahead to the future
With the promoter contract extended until 2031, the future of the French Grand Prix looks bright. Claude Michy, a key figure in the event’s success, expresses his gratitude towards Ezpeleta for his trust and support over the years. Together, they have transformed MotoGP into an incredible spectacle that captivates fans and showcases the best of motorsport.
